On July 11, aircraft of UAE National Aerobatic Team the Fursan Al Emarat (the Knights) arrived at Ramenskoye airfield of Gromov Flight Research Institute.

Responsive image

Flight and technical crew members will be acquainted withstationing conditions of the airfield, undergo a necessary training by the specialists of Gromov Flight Research Institute, and on July 12, practice flights will begin. Visitors will have the opportunity to see the performance of the team on any public day.

The Fursan Al Emarat shows its group aerobatics performancewith Aermacchi MB-339 training jets specially modified for demonstration flights.

“It is a great honour for us to perform at MAKS-2017 together with the Swifts and the Russian Knights, legendary Russian aerobatic teams”, commented Colonel Nasser Al Obaidlion the results of the negotiations.

"Fursan Al Emarat" (The Knights) is the aerobatics demonstration team of the United Arab Emirates Air Force. The team,formed in 2010, flies seven Aermacchi MB-339 jet aircraft.
